Word Study: Khata - Sin Most people assume the Bible has a lot to say about how messed up humans are, and that is true. It is also true that the Bibles vocabulary about this topic sounds odd to modern people, using words like: sin, iniquiity or transgression. So, the Bibles perspective on the human condition is often ignored or treated as ancient and backwards. This is really unfortunate. Because, through these words, the biblical authors are offering us deeply profound diagnosis of human nature. Iniquity describes behavior that is crooked, while transgression refers to breaking trust. Sin is actually the most common of this bad words in the Bible. So, lets focus on it for a few minutes. Sin translates the Hebrew word Khata and the Greek word Hamartia. The most basic meaning of sin isnt religious at all. Khata simply means to fail or miss the goal.
